#6a74af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6a74af is composed of 41.6% red, 45.5%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.4% cyan, 33.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 231.3 degrees, a saturation of 30.1% and a lightness of 55.1%. #6a74af color hex could be obtained by blending #d4e8ff with #00005f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#6a74af

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020304 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#6a74af

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848795 is the less saturated color, while #1b3cfe is the most saturated one.
